2010-03-04 18 views
11

मैं लेटेक्स में 100+ पेज दस्तावेज़ संपादित कर रहा हूं, दस्तावेज़ वर्ग "पुस्तक" है। दस्तावेज़ के पहले कुछ पृष्ठों में रोमन पृष्ठ संख्याएं हैं, बाकी के पास अरबी पृष्ठ संख्या है जो से शुरू हो रही है। आईई। दस्तावेज़ में पृष्ठ संख्या i-iv है, इसके बाद पेज 1-120 है। हालांकि, मैं चाहता हूं कि पेज बनें: vii-ix, पेज 1-120 के बाद। (कारण: मैं अंततः लेटेक्स द्वारा जेनरेट किए गए पीडीएफ से पहले कुछ अन्य पीडीएफ पेजों को सम्मिलित कर रहा हूं, और यह स्पष्ट रूप से सभी निम्नलिखित पेज संख्याओं को ऊंचा कर देता है)।मैन्युअल रूप से लेटेक्स में पेज संख्या परिभाषित करता है?

तो मैं उच्च संख्या से शुरू करने के लिए रोमन पेज नंबर कैसे बढ़ा सकता हूं (लेकिन एक ही समय में अरबी पेज संख्याओं को बढ़ा नहीं सकता)?

धन्यवाद।

उत्तर

15

अरबी संख्या शुरू होने पर आपको \setcounter{page}{1} का उपयोग करने की आवश्यकता नहीं है। यह अपने आप होता है:

\documentclass{book} 
\begin{document} 
\pagenumbering{roman} 
\setcounter{page}{3} 
a 
\newpage 
\pagenumbering{arabic} 
b 
\end{document} 

पेज iii पेज के द्वारा पीछा किया है 1.

+0

रूपर्ट जोन्स, रामशलंका - एक गुच्छा धन्यवाद, यह काम करता है! – gojira

3

\setcounter{page}{7}\begin{document} के बाद और यदि आवश्यक पृष्ठउपयोग करें तो अरबी पृष्ठ संख्या शुरू होने पर उपयोग करें।

1

pdfpages package (CTAN), जो आप अपने लेटेक्स दस्तावेज़ में पीडीएफ दस्तावेजों को सम्मिलित करने के लिए अनुमति देता है उपयोग करने का प्रयास है, और उन्हें करने के लिए पृष्ठ संख्या आवंटित। आपको पीडीएफटेक्स के साथ इसका इस्तेमाल करने की ज़रूरत है।

बहुत उपयोगी नहीं एक तरफ — अगर आप Context इस्तेमाल किया है, तो आप पीडीएफ दस्तावेज़ आप आयात करते हैं, साथ ही अन्य सजावट के लिए पृष्ठ संख्या जोड़ने में सक्षम होना चाहते हैं। लेकिन यह लेटेक्स से एक बड़ा कदम दूर है।

+0

धन्यवाद, लेकिन मैं पहले से ही pdfpages पैकेज का उपयोग कर रहा हूँ! मेरा प्रश्न, जिसे अब हल किया गया है (क्षमा करें मुझे स्वीकार्य उत्तर को चिह्नित करने के बारे में नहीं पता) शामिल पीडीएफ के बाद पेजगर्स को कैसे बदला जाए। संदर्भ बहुत अच्छा लग रहा है, काश मैं पहले इसके बारे में जानता था। मेरे अगले बड़े दस्तावेज़ के लिए इसका उपयोग करने पर विचार करेंगे। – gojira

0

book (और रिपोर्ट) कक्षाओं \frontmatter, \mainmatter, और \backmatter, परिभाषित पेज शैली और सेक्शनिंग की हैंडलिंग स्विच करने के लिए। विशेष रूप से \frontmatter पेज संख्या को रोमन में स्विच करता है, और \mainmatter अरबी में स्विच करता है।

शुरुआत में अप्रशोधित पृष्ठों के लिए खाते में, आपको अभी भी अपनी फ्रंट सामग्री सामग्री से पहले \setcounter{page}{7} का उपयोग करना होगा।

संबंधित मुद्दे